All indoor dine-in services of food preparation establishments such as kiosks, commissaries, restaurants and eateries. In addition, testing using RT-PCR shall be recommended and prioritized for: Priority Groups A2 (persons above 60 years old) and A3 (persons with comorbidities) and Priority Group A1 or healthcare workers. The Inter-Agency Task Force (IATF) approved on May 14, 2022, the recommendation retaining the Alert Level 1 status of the entire National Capital Region from May 16, 2022 until May 31, 2022. Alert Level 1 is the loosest of all alert levels, where virus transmission is low and decreasing, total bed utilization rate and ICU utilization rate are low, and 70% of senior citizens,.
